As nouns, mastigophoran is a hypernym of costia; that is, mastigophoran is a word with a broader meaning than costia:
  • costia: a flagellate that is the cause of the frequently fatal fish disease costiasis
  • mastigophoran: a usually nonphotosynthetic free-living protozoan with whiplike appendages; some are pathogens of humans and other animals
Other hypernyms of costia include flagellate, flagellate protozoan, flagellated protozoan, mastigophore.
